The Panther men's tennis team enjoyed success at the ITA Regional over the weekend hosted by Williams. Senior Conrad Olson (Waterloo, Belgium) was on a roll at the tourney, picking up five wins en route to a win in the 56-man bracket. Olson received a first-round bye and then won five straight-set victories, including a 6-1, 6-1 win in the finals.
Sophomore Andrew Peters (Baltimore, Md.) and first-year player David Farah (Flint, Mich.) both advanced to the round of 16 before being eliminated in singles play. In doubles action, Olson and Peters were 8-0, 8-4 and 8-2 winners before falling 8-5 in the semifinal round. Sophomore Rich Bonfiglio (Bronxville, N.Y.) and first-year player Eric Vehovec (Toronto, Ont.) picked up a pair of wins before falling in the quarterfinals.
